Defence Minister briefs British High Commissioner and Egyptian Ambassador on developments in Cyprus’ EEZ

Defence Minister Charalambos Petrides briefed on Friday the UK’s High Commissioner and Egypt’s Ambassador to Cyprus about the developments in the Cypriot Exclusive Economic Zone (EEZ).

According to a press release issued by the Ministry of Defence, during the meeting which was held in the Minister’s office in the context of a series of contacts he is having after assuming his duties, Petrides said that the cooperation developed with friendly countries contributes to the creation of conditions of security and stability in the region.

The press release says that the Egyptian Ambassador Mai Taha Khalil wished Petrides every success in his new duties and noted that the ties between Cyprus and Egypt were further strengthened by the bilateral and trilateral cooperation that has been concluded.
